Analysis
Croatia recorded 53,749 1000 SLC for vegetables primary — gross production value in 2024.
The figure is up 15.6% on the previous year and up 5.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, vegetables primary — gross production value in Croatia peaked at 178,504 1000 SLC in 1999 and was at its lowest, 46,361 1000 SLC, in 2022.
That places Croatia 124th out of 144 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 33 years of available data.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 132,476 1000 SLC | 92,760 1000 SLC | 178,504 1000 SLC | 8 |
| 2000s | 64,698 1000 SLC | 48,486 1000 SLC | 83,754 1000 SLC | 10 |
| 2010s | 66,363 1000 SLC | 50,936 1000 SLC | 78,603 1000 SLC | 10 |
| 2020s | 54,198 1000 SLC | 46,361 1000 SLC | 67,880 1000 SLC | 5 |

About this data
The domain provides detailed data on the value of agricultural production that is calculated by the agricultural production data and the price data at farm gate. Thus, the value of production measures the agricultural production in monetary terms at the farm gate level.
